Output ebf35dd3f0b422a0b3aba91727165190634a320cfe1b4fe49a2a81ad20333094:22

value
875104
script pubkey
OP_0 OP_PUSHBYTES_20 0f4bd989f5180b17d2f7f102959bc44a9463cbf4
address
bc1qpa9anz04rq9305hh7ypftx7yf22x8jl582xw2q
transaction
ebf35dd3f0b422a0b3aba91727165190634a320cfe1b4fe49a2a81ad20333094
confirmations
236600
spent
true